Conversion Formula for Centigray Per Second to Joule Per Kilogram Second

Conversion from centigray per second to joule per kilogram second is a simple process once you know the basic relationship between the two units. One Centigray Per Second is equal to 0.01 Joule Per Kilogram Second, while one Joule Per Kilogram Second contains 100 Centigray Per Second.

To change a measurement from centigray per second to joule per kilogram second, you only need to multiply the number of centigray per second by 0.01.

1 Centigray Per Second = 0.01 Joule Per Kilogram Second

1 Joule Per Kilogram Second = 100 Centigray Per Second

This gives you the equivalent value in joule per kilogram second quickly and accurately. By using this straightforward formula, you can easily switch between these units whenever needed.

Centigray per Second (Radiotherapy Unit)

Introduction : Equal to 0.01 gray per second, this unit is convenient for radiotherapy dose measurements, where precision is critical.

History & Origin : Adopted in clinical practice as it matches the older rad unit (1 cGy = 1 rad), easing transition to SI units.

Current Use : Common in cancer treatment planning. A typical radiotherapy machine delivers 1โ€“5 cGy/s to tumors.

Joule per Kilogram-Second (Alternative SI Unit)

Introduction : Identical to the gray per second, this unit explicitly shows the energy-to-mass ratio over time.

History & Origin : Derived directly from SI base units. Used interchangeably with Gy/s in academic contexts.

Current Use : Appears in theoretical physics and detailed radiation energy transfer calculations.
